From Concept to Icon: The Genesis of the Hercules

The story of the C-130 Hercules begins in the crucible of the Korean War. The conflict starkly revealed the limitations of the piston-engine transports that had served so valiantly in World War II. Aircraft like the Fairchild C-119 Flying Boxcars and Douglas C-47 Skytrains, while historic, simply couldn't meet the demands of modern combat logistics. The United States Air Force recognized this critical gap and, in February 1951, issued a General Operating Requirement (GOR) to several leading aircraft manufacturers, calling for a revolutionary new transport aircraft.

This wasn't just about carrying more; it was about carrying it differently. The GOR specified a transport capable of accommodating 92 passengers, 72 combat troops, or 64 paratroopers within a spacious cargo compartment, roughly 41 feet long, 9 feet high, and 10 feet wide. Crucially, unlike passenger airliner derivatives, this new design had to be a dedicated combat transport, featuring a hinged loading ramp at the rear of the fuselage for rapid deployment. A groundbreaking innovation for an aircraft of its size was the adoption of a turboprop powerplant, specifically the Allison T56. This choice was pivotal, offering superior range due to its fuel efficiency compared to turbojet engines, and significantly more power for its weight than traditional piston engines. While the turboprop configuration presented unique engineering challenges, particularly concerning propeller drag during engine failure, these were meticulously addressed with advanced safety mechanisms.

Lockheed C-130 Hercules production line

Lockheed's design, initially designated L-206, emerged victorious from a competitive field. The design team, led by Willis Hawkins, presented a compelling 130-page proposal. Despite initial reservations from some within Lockheed, including the legendary Kelly Johnson, the company secured the contract for what would become the Model 82 on July 2, 1951. The Hercules shared some design philosophies with its predecessors, such as the Fairchild C-123 Provider, particularly in its wing and cargo ramp layout. However, the C-130's ramp was engineered for unprecedented versatility, enabling not only vehicle loading but also sophisticated airdrop capabilities, including the low-altitude parachute-extraction system for heavy equipment like Sheridan tanks.

Historical Milestone: The maiden flight of the YC-130 prototype took place on August 23, 1954, from Lockheed's Burbank, California plant. This pivotal moment, piloted by Stanley Beltz and Roy Wimmer, marked the beginning of a new era in air transport.

Following successful prototyping, production commenced in Marietta, Georgia, a facility that has since built over 2,300 C-130s. The initial production model, the C-130A, entered service in December 1956, powered by Allison T56-A-9 turboprops. Early operational experience quickly highlighted the need for extended range, leading to the addition of wing-mounted fuel tanks, significantly boosting its capacity. Subsequent models, like the C-130B, introduced further enhancements, including increased fuel capacity, an AC electrical system, and more powerful engines, solidifying the Hercules' reputation as a continuously evolving and indispensable asset.

 

A Global Workhorse: The Hercules in Operation

Since its introduction in 1956, the Lockheed C-130 Hercules has become an unparalleled global workhorse, serving in the armed forces of over 60 nations and participating in virtually every major conflict and humanitarian effort of the last seven decades. Its robust design and ability to operate from austere, unprepared runways have made it indispensable for tactical airlift, delivering troops, equipment, and supplies directly to the front lines or to remote, inaccessible areas.

In the United States, the C-130 has been a cornerstone of the Air Force's airlift capabilities. From the dense jungles of Vietnam, where it performed countless troop and cargo deliveries under hostile conditions, to the vast deserts of Operation Desert Storm and the rugged terrains of Operation Enduring Freedom, the Hercules has consistently demonstrated its tactical prowess. Beyond traditional transport, the Air Force has adapted the C-130 for specialized roles, including aerial refueling, extending the reach of fighter jets and helicopters, and critical special operations missions that demand stealth and precision.

The United States Marine Corps relies heavily on the KC-130 variant, a dedicated aerial refueling tanker that provides vital airborne fuel to Marine aviation assets, significantly enhancing their operational range and endurance. This capability is crucial for sustained air operations, allowing Marine aircraft to remain on station longer and project power further. The U.S. Navy also utilizes the C-130 for various logistical and support functions, ensuring the timely transport of personnel and critical cargo to naval installations and deployed units worldwide.

Perhaps one of the most visible and impactful roles of the Hercules in the U.S. is with the Coast Guard. Their HC-130 variants are synonymous with search and rescue operations, patrolling vast stretches of ocean, locating distressed vessels, and deploying rescue swimmers. These aircraft are also instrumental in maritime patrol and drug interdiction missions, safeguarding national borders and combating illicit activities.

Beyond American shores, the C-130's operational history is equally rich and diverse. Countries like Australia, Canada, and the United Kingdom have integrated the Hercules into the core of their air forces, leveraging its versatility for both military and humanitarian endeavors. It has delivered aid to disaster zones, evacuated civilians from conflict areas, and supported peacekeeping missions across continents. The Hercules' ability to adapt to diverse environments and mission profiles, from Arctic ice landings to desert operations, underscores its remarkable engineering and the foresight of its original designers. Its continuous service and ongoing production stand as a testament to its enduring relevance in an ever-changing global landscape.

 

The Many Faces of Hercules: Key Variants and Their Roles

One of the most compelling aspects of the C-130 Hercules is its remarkable adaptability, leading to the development of over 40 distinct variants, each meticulously tailored for specific operational roles. This extensive family of aircraft underscores the fundamental soundness of the original design and its capacity for continuous evolution.

The foundational C-130A, B, E, and H models represent the early and mid-life transport versions, each incorporating progressive upgrades in engines, avionics, and structural enhancements. These models formed the backbone of airlift fleets worldwide for decades, performing the essential tasks of troop and cargo movement.

A significant leap forward came with the C-130J Super Hercules. This updated version is a testament to modern aviation technology, featuring new Rolls-Royce AE 2100D3 turboprop engines with six-bladed composite propellers, advanced digital avionics, and a reduced two-person flight crew. The C-130J offers increased speed, range, and payload capacity, along with enhanced short-field performance, ensuring the Hercules remains relevant for decades to come.

Perhaps the most iconic and feared variant is the AC-130 Gunship. Transformed into a formidable aerial artillery platform, these aircraft are equipped with an array of side-firing weapons, including cannons and howitzers, providing devastating close air support and armed reconnaissance. The AC-130 has played a critical role in special operations, protecting ground forces and engaging targets with precision.

For electronic warfare and psychological operations, the EC-130 variants stand out. These aircraft are equipped with sophisticated electronic countermeasures and communication systems, capable of disrupting enemy communications or broadcasting propaganda. They are vital assets in modern information warfare.

Search and rescue, along with aerial refueling, are the primary missions of the HC-130. These long-range aircraft are equipped for extended patrols over land and sea, capable of deploying rescue teams and providing critical fuel to other aircraft in flight, often in challenging environments.

The KC-130 is the dedicated aerial refueling tanker variant, essential for extending the operational reach of tactical aircraft. Its ability to refuel helicopters and fixed-wing aircraft in mid-air significantly enhances mission endurance and flexibility.

For operations in the world's most extreme cold environments, the LC-130 is uniquely equipped with skis, allowing it to land and take off from snow and ice runways in the Arctic and Antarctic. These aircraft are crucial for scientific research and logistical support in polar regions.

Special operations forces rely on the MC-130 variants, which are designed for clandestine, low-level infiltration, exfiltration, and resupply missions. These aircraft often operate under the cover of darkness, utilizing advanced navigation and terrain-following systems to avoid detection.

Finally, the WC-130 serves as a weather reconnaissance aircraft, famously known as the "Hurricane Hunters." These aircraft fly directly into tropical storms and hurricanes to collect vital meteorological data, providing critical information for forecasting and public safety.

Technical Prowess: A Look at the C-130H Specifications

The enduring success and versatility of the Lockheed C-130 Hercules are rooted in its robust and efficient design. While numerous variants exist, the C-130H model provides a representative snapshot of the aircraft's core capabilities and impressive technical specifications that have made it a global standard for tactical airlift.

At its heart, the C-130H is operated by a dedicated crew of five: two pilots, a navigator, a flight engineer, and a loadmaster. This team works in concert to manage the aircraft's complex systems and ensure mission success, whether it's a routine cargo run or a demanding tactical insertion.

Specification Value
Crew 5 (2 pilots, navigator, flight engineer, loadmaster)
Payload Capacity 42,000 lb (19,000 kg)
Length 97 ft 9 in (29.79 m)
Wingspan 132 ft 7 in (40.41 m)
Height 38 ft 3 in (11.66 m)
Empty Weight 75,800 lb (34,382 kg)
Max Takeoff Weight 155,000 lb (70,307 kg)
Powerplant 4 × Allison T56-A-15 turboprops, 4,591 shp each
Maximum Speed 366 mph (592 km/h) at 20,000 ft
Cruise Speed 336 mph (541 km/h)
Range 2,360 mi (3,800 km) with 40,000 lb payload
Service Ceiling 33,000 ft (10,000 m) with 100,000 lb payload
Takeoff Distance 3,500 ft (1,067 m) at max gross weight

 

One of the Hercules' most defining features is its substantial payload capacity. The C-130H can carry up to 42,000 pounds (approximately 19,000 kilograms) of cargo, ranging from vehicles and heavy equipment to humanitarian aid supplies. This impressive lift capability is complemented by its generous dimensions, allowing for the transport of oversized cargo that would be impossible for many other aircraft.

Powering the C-130H are four Allison T56-A-15 turboprop engines, each delivering 4,591 shaft horsepower. These powerful engines, coupled with its distinctive four-bladed propellers, enable the Hercules to achieve impressive performance metrics while maintaining fuel efficiency. Its design for short and unprepared field operations is evident in its takeoff distance: a mere 3,500 feet is required at maximum gross weight, making it capable of operating from austere airfields worldwide.
